Has anyone experienced this? I’ve been driving trucks for a few years but I got a night job a few months ago. When I start it just begins to get dark and when I get home it’s still dark, I get to sleep right around sunrise. I haven’t been getting out in the day, and I’m not getting much sunlight or interaction with people. When I get home it’s around 4 am and everything is closed so I’ve really just been going between work and home. On my days off I go to Walmart at night because they’re the only place open late. I’m starting to feel really stressed over it, but maybe it’s because I just moved to a new area.
Tonight is my night off and I’m just staying in because there’s nothing to do. I’m hoping to get my motorcycle shipped down to me soon so I can ride it at night and have something to do.

I feel your pain i work 6pm to 6am , blacked out bedroom windows , white noise machine , fans running , miss all the partys and normal goins on.
I started living this way 25 years ago on tour and never could right my ship , i stay active at work and try to interact with people and a lot of walking and fresh air , Covid sucks , a lot of stores that were open 24/7 now close at 10.
I like it , i can get more done than our day driver cause everybody is in bed.
